关于 统一API
统一API是一类为开发者提供服务的工具,它通过单一、标准化的接口,实现对特定领域内(如CRM、HR、支付、AI模型)多个不同供应商API的访问。这类工具能够抽象化集成各种供应商特定API的复杂性,提供一致的数据模型和认证方法。这显著简化了开发流程,缩短了集成时间,并增强了应用程序的灵活性。通过标准化不同服务之间的数据和操作,统一API使开发者能够更高效地构建健壮且适应性强的解决方案。
核心功能
- 标准化数据模型:将不同供应商的异构数据转换为一致的统一格式。
- 单一集成入口:提供一个API端点即可连接多个底层服务。
- 自动化身份验证:无缝管理不同API的多种身份验证方式。
- 供应商抽象化:无需重写代码即可轻松切换不同服务提供商。
- 速率限制管理:优化和管理跨集成服务的API调用速率。
适用场景
开发SaaS平台的开发者,如果需要集成多个CRM系统(如Salesforce、HubSpot),可以使用统一CRM API来避免为每个系统进行定制化集成。同样,金融科技公司可以利用统一支付API,通过单一接口连接各种支付网关,从而简化交易处理和合规性管理。
选择要点
选择统一API时,需考虑其在目标领域内的API覆盖广度和数据标准化深度。评估其延迟、可靠性以及对常用编程语言SDK的支持。此外,还需考察其定价模式、安全特性以及开发者文档和支持的质量。
统一API应用场景
集成多个CRM系统
一家开发销售赋能平台的SaaS公司需要连接Salesforce、HubSpot和Zoho等多个CRM供应商。通过使用统一CRM API,其开发团队只需集成一次标准化接口,即可抽象化每个CRM独特的API结构和认证方法。这加速了功能开发,降低了维护成本,并允许客户无缝连接他们偏好的CRM。
简化支付网关连接
一个电商平台旨在全球范围内提供多样化的支付选项,需要集成Stripe、PayPal和本地支付提供商等多个支付网关。统一支付API允许他们通过单一API端点处理交易,标准化支付流程、错误处理和数据报告。这简化了合规性,减少了新支付方式的开发时间,并提供了无需大量重写代码即可切换或添加网关的灵活性。
自动化HRIS数据同步
一家人力资源软件供应商需要从Workday、BambooHR和ADP等各种HR信息系统(HRIS)中提取员工数据。实施统一HRIS API使他们能够将来自不同来源的员工记录、薪资数据和福利信息标准化为一致的格式。这有助于自动化数据同步,减少手动数据输入错误,并确保在不同客户环境中报告的准确性。
管理多种通信渠道
一个客户互动平台希望支持跨短信、电子邮件和流行消息应用(如WhatsApp、Slack)的通信,这些应用可能来自不同的提供商。统一通信API提供了一个单一接口,用于发送和接收消息、管理联系人以及跟踪所有渠道的交付状态。这简化了消息路由逻辑,降低了管理多个供应商SDK的复杂性,并确保了一致的用户体验。
统一AI模型访问
开发者构建的应用程序需要利用各种AI模型进行文本生成、图像分析和语音识别等任务(例如OpenAI、Google AI、Anthropic)。统一AI API允许他们通过单一API调用在不同的大型语言模型(LLM)或视觉模型之间切换,标准化输入和输出。这减少了供应商锁定,简化了模型实验,并能够根据成本或性能动态选择模型。
简化营销自动化集成
一个营销分析平台需要从各种营销自动化工具(如Mailchimp、HubSpot Marketing、Marketo)和广告平台(如Google Ads、Facebook Ads)收集数据。统一营销API提供了一个整合的视图,展示营销活动表现、受众数据和参与度指标。这简化了数据收集,实现了跨平台报告,并使营销人员无需复杂的定制集成即可获得更深入的洞察。